SAFETY PRECAUTIONS

1. If water is split on the unit, promptly set the main switch to “    ” (OFF) and wipe with a dry cloth.
2. The lamp housing becomes very hot during operation. When installing it, reserve enough spaces (more than 10 cm)

around it, particularly above it.

3. If the power cord comes in contact with the lamp housing or surrounding equipment, the cord may melt and result in

shock hazard. To prevent this, distribute the power cord apart from the lamp housing.

4. Before replacing the lamp bulb of the light source, set the main switch to “     ” (OFF), disconnect the power cord from the

wall outlet and allow the lamp housing and old bulb to cool down.

Illumination System

Lamp Bulb Specifications

LSGA

U-LH100L-3

SZ2-LGB

6V15WHAL (PHILIPS 13528), average life 500 hours

12V100WHAL-L (PHILIPS 7724), average life 2000 hours

12V22WHAL (PHILIPS JCR12V22WA/3), average life 100 hours
